About

Bharat Panwar is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Oncology and Immunology. According to data from OpenAlex, Bharat Panwar has authored 25 papers receiving a total of 748 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 17 papers in Molecular Biology, 5 papers in Oncology and 5 papers in Immunology. Recurrent topics in Bharat Panwar’s work include RNA and protein synthesis mechanisms (8 papers), Genomics and Phylogenetic Studies (5 papers) and RNA modifications and cancer (5 papers). Bharat Panwar is often cited by papers focused on RNA and protein synthesis mechanisms (8 papers), Genomics and Phylogenetic Studies (5 papers) and RNA modifications and cancer (5 papers). Bharat Panwar collaborates with scholars based in United States, India and Germany. Bharat Panwar's co-authors include Gajendra P. S. Raghava, Yuanfang Guan, Gilbert S. Omenn, Amit Arora, Vinod Scaria, Koustav Pal, Sridhar Sivasubbu, Satish Sati, Deeksha Bhartiya and Chetana Sachidanandan and has published in prestigious journals such as Blood, Bioinformatics and Nature Immunology.
